1985 Sept and Oct Sturmey Archer Calendar with VT Front, ST Rear Alloy Hubs
This 23 x 16.5 inch sheet is printed on both sides. Side-1 is a schematic drawing of the VT Front & ST Rear Alloy Hub Set giving part numbers. Side-2 is the calendar with the months of September & October plus a picture of the Coldstream Guards and a Brooks Colt seat packaged in a beautiful display box. In typical British fashion the week numbers are printed on the side of each month. See the picture gallery. [C1985.S804 i-j]
Atwood produced training wheel sets and kickstands. Their kickstands were the most popular in the industry during the 1950`s and 1960`s. WCC began distributing Atwood products in the mid 1950`s. The factory was in Chicago and they kept a substantial inventory in a public warehouse in Los Angeles. Howie would drive the WCC pick-up truck (`57 Ford Ranchero) to pick-up orders of the Atwood kickstands & training wheels almost every month. This picture is an advertisement that was published in the 1957 issue of Bicycle journal. [Atwood Vacuum Mach]
